Dakhla, Morocco

Located on the Atlantic coast of the Sahara in the extreme south of Morocco, Dakhla also nicknamed “The Moroccan Antilles,” it is a city found between the sand dunes on the edge of a magnificent lagoon with turquoise waters. Before crossing the ocean, Antoine de Saint-Exupery stayed there and probably wrote a part of his famous work “Le Petit Prince”. Dakhla Bay is considered one of the world’s most beautiful “Surfing spots”.

The Age of Women and the Sea: It is not your typical type of club. Even I was nervous when preparing for the meeting. Since I am not a woman I also had to follow their strict protocol. IWC is dedicated to “women only” but it can accept men as part of the “Gentleman Club” that runs underneath IWC. Meaning that if you want to enter the Gentleman Club and participate in IWC’s women activities, you have to receive references of at least five IWC club members first. The way to do that is to be first invited to a meeting or party. The men, when invited, must sponsor at least 10 women at the party. For example, if the meeting contains 12 women and there are 2 men, these 2 gentlemen must split the bill in 2. Or in my case, I was the only man, and so I had to sponsor the entire group since they were 10 women at the dinner.
